Output 65bf9568dbf87d84eccf6798d9570cdeae23eaad751ad1f00a52e485a392239f:1

value
13049429
script pubkey
OP_0 OP_PUSHBYTES_20 d4126365d1fb6a18c7062eb0c806efe3da571f11
address
bc1q6sfxxew3ld4p33cx96cvsph0u0d9w8c32ndjga
transaction
65bf9568dbf87d84eccf6798d9570cdeae23eaad751ad1f00a52e485a392239f
confirmations
187743
spent
true